Essential Skills for Math Educators and Researchers
# 1. Understanding Network Infrastructure
One of the foundational skills in networking is understanding network infrastructure. For math educators and researchers, this involves grasping the basics of how networks operate, including local area networks (LANs), wide area networks (WANs), and the internet. Knowledge of network components such as routers, switches, and network protocols (like TCP/IP) is crucial. By mastering these concepts, you can ensure that your digital resources are securely and efficiently shared, enhancing both the accessibility and reliability of your educational and research materials.
# 2. Security and Privacy
In the digital age, security and privacy are paramount. Math educators and researchers must understand how to protect sensitive data and maintain the integrity of their networks. This includes knowledge of firewalls, encryption methods, and security protocols. Learning how to implement and manage these security measures will not only safeguard your data but also instill confidence in your learners and colleagues.
# 3. Network Troubleshooting and Maintenance
Every network will encounter issues at some point. As a math educator or researcher, you need to be prepared to troubleshoot and resolve these issues swiftly. Skills in diagnosing and resolving network problems, such as connectivity issues, performance bottlenecks, and security breaches, are essential. Regular maintenance of network equipment and software is also crucial to ensure optimal performance and reliability.

Career Opportunities in Networking
# 1. Educational Technology Specialist
With a professional certificate in networking, you can position yourself as an educational technology specialist. This role involves integrating network systems into educational environments to support teaching and learning. Responsibilities may include managing network infrastructure, ensuring data security, and providing technical support to educators and staff.
# 2. Research Data Manager
In research, data integrity and security are critical. A network specialist can play a vital role in managing research data, ensuring that it is stored securely and accessed efficiently. This role often involves working closely with researchers to understand their data needs and implementing network solutions that meet those needs.
# 3. Curriculum Developer
Incorporating technology into curricula is becoming increasingly important. As a network specialist, you can collaborate with curriculum developers to integrate networked resources and tools that enhance learning outcomes. This could involve developing online learning platforms, integrating multimedia resources, and ensuring that all digital materials are securely accessible.
